Mathematics offers a fascinating glimpse into the structured beauty of geometry, especially when exploring the properties of polygons. One intriguing fact is the formula used to calculate the sum of internal angles in any polygon:
La somme des angles internes est 180° × (n – 2),
where n is the number of sides in the polygon.

Applying the Formula to a Nonagon
A nonagon is a geometric shape with 9 sides (and 9 angles). To find the sum of its internal angles, simply substitute n = 9 into the formula:
Sum of internal angles = 180° × (9 – 2)
= 180° × 7
= 1260°
This means that all internal angles of a nonagon, when added together, total 1260 degrees.

Why Is This Formula Derived?
This mathematical principle stems from the fact that any polygon can be divided into triangles. A triangle’s internal angles sum to 180°, and a nonagon can be split into 7 triangles (since n – 2 = 7). Multiplying the number of triangles (7) by 180° gives the total internal angle sum:
7 × 180° = 1260°
This approach not only reinforces the logic behind the formula but also highlights how polygons relate geometrically to triangles — a foundational concept in Euclidean geometry.

Understanding the internal angle sum is essential for fields such as architecture, engineering, and computer graphics, where precise measurements and angular relationships are crucial. Whether designing a structure with nine-sided features or simulating polygonal shapes digitally, knowing that the total internal angle sum is 1260° helps ensure accuracy and balance in design.
Conclusion
The formula sum of internal angles = 180° × (n – 2) is a key tool in geometry, simplifying the analysis of regular and irregular polygons alike. For a nonagon (9 sides), this confirms that its internal angles add up to 1260°, a number rooted in logical derivation from triangular subdivision. Mastering this concept strengthens spatial reasoning and supports more complex geometric explorations.
